|
说明:双击或选中下面任意单词,将显示该词的音标、读音、翻译等;选中中文或多个词,将显示翻译。
|
|
1) ISA simulator
指令集仿真器
1.
Reserch on Automatic Generation of ISA Simulator;
指令集仿真器自动生成技术的研究
2.
As you know, ISA simulator is the highest-level simulation.
指令集层仿真是最高层次上的仿真,文中对两种指令集仿真器从模块结构、仿真的硬件设备、数据结构、CPU和开发板的仿真实现等方面进行了深入分析。
2) ISS
指令集仿真器
1.
ISS is aiming at emulating the running result of instructions.
指令集仿真器旨在对指令的运行结果加以仿真。
2.
Instruction Set Simulator (ISS) is a tool that simulates the target processor on Instruction-Set Architecture level, ISS not only help to validate the processor and compiler design and performance, but also used to evaluate the architecture design decision.
指令集仿真器(ISS:Instruction Set Simulator)是在指令集体系结构的层次上对目标机进行模拟,ISS不仅有助于验证处理器和编译器的设计功能和性能,还能用来评估体系结构设计的合理性。
3) instruction-set simulator
指令集仿真器
1.
Petroleum industry s Cyber data acquisition simulation system was modeled by taking individual real devices as fundamental items and it shaped an architecture which contained a instruction-set simulator as a core,a communication bus simulation module as a bridge that connected each device s.
为了保留石油工业赛伯(Cyber)数据采集系统的软硬件成果,在现代的高性能硬件平台上采用软件仿真的方法构造了一个仿真系统,以独立硬件设备模块为单位对实际系统进行建模,形成了以指令集仿真器为核心,通信总线仿真模块为桥梁,连接各个设备仿真模块的仿真系统。
4) instruction set simulator
指令集仿真
1.
Through the cooperation of instruction set simulator based on different method,in order to familiar with debugging,we design a instruction set simulator based on interpretation,and add some optimization to the traditional method.
通过对比不同仿真策略的指令集仿真器的设计,为便于调试,实现了一种基于解释型策略的指令仿真系统,并对传统的解释策略做了部分优化,使得在功能正确的前提下,速度比传统方式提高了近10倍,有效提高了嵌入式系统的软件仿真开发的速度。
5) instruction simulation
指令仿真
6) instruction-level simulation
指令级仿真
1.
Through the optimization analysis of the relationship between system efficiency and the mission property on multi-core applied technology, the instruction-level simulation results about the different property and the corresponding efficiency is obtained.
通过对多核应用技术进行系统效率与任务属性关系的优化分析,得出系统所接受任务的不同属性与对应的系统效率之间的指令级仿真结果,证明了系统面向的任务属性与选择的多核系统性能存在科学的性价比,从而保证了期望的系统计算力与整体架构之间符合原本的科学性与经济性。
补充资料:多媒体指令集
CPU依靠指令来计算和控制系统,每款CPU在设计时就规定了一系列与其硬件电路相配合的指令系统。指令的强弱也是CPU的重要指标,指令集是提高微处理器效率的最有效工具之一。从现阶段的主流体系结构讲,指令集可分为复杂指令集和精简指令集两部分,而从具体运用看,如Intel的MMX(Multi Media Extended)、SSE、 SSE2(Streaming-Single instruction multiple data-Extensions 2)和AMD的3DNow!等都是CPU的扩展指令集,分别增强了CPU的多媒体、图形图象和Internet等的处理能力。我们通常会把CPU的扩展指令集称为"CPU的指令集"。 精简指令集的运用 在最初发明计算机的数十年里,随着计算机功能日趋增大,性能日趋变强,内部元器件也越来越多,指令集日趋复杂,过于冗杂的指令严重的影响了计算机的工作效率。后来经过研究发现,在计算机中,80%程序只用到了20%的指令集,基于这一发现,RISC精简指令集被提了出来,这是计算机系统架构的一次深刻革命。RISC体系结构的基本思路是:抓住CISC指令系统指令种类太多、指令格式不规范、寻址方式太多的缺点,通过减少指令种类、规范指令格式和简化寻址方式,方便处理器内部的并行处理,提高VLSI器件的使用效率,从而大幅度地提高处理器的性能。 RISC指令集有许多特征,其中最重要的有: - 指令种类少,指令格式规范:RISC指令集通常只使用一种或少数几种格式。指令长度单一(一般4个字节),并且在字边界上对齐。字段位置、特别是操作码的位置是固定的。
- 寻址方式简化:几乎所有指令都使用寄存器寻址方式,寻址方式总数一般不超过5个。其他更为复杂的寻址方式,如间接寻址等则由软件利用简单的寻址方式来合成。
- 大量利用寄存器间操作:RISC指令集中大多数操作都是寄存器到寄存器操作,只以简单的Load和Store操作访问内存。因此,每条指令中访问的内存地址不会超过1个,访问内存的操作不会与算术操作混在一起。
- 简化处理器结构:使用RISC指令集,可以大大简化处理器的控制器和其他功能单元的设计,不必使用大量专用寄存器,特别是允许以硬件线路来实现指令操作,而不必像CISC处理器那样使用微程序来实现指令操作。因此RISC处理器不必像CISC处理器那样设置微程序控制存储器,就能够快速地直接执行指令。
- 便于使用VLSI技术:随着LSI和VLSI技术的发展,整个处理器(甚至多个处理器)都可以放在一个芯片上。RISC体系结构可以给设计单芯片处理器带来很多好处,有利于提高性能,简化VLSI芯片的设计和实现。基于VLSI技术,制造RISC处理器要比CISC处理器工作量小得多,成本也低得多。
- 加强了处理器并行能力:RISC指令集能够非常有效地适合于采用流水线、超流水线和超标量技术,从而实现指令级并行操作,提高处理器的性能。目前常用的处理器内部并行操作技术基本上是基于RISC体系结构发展和走向成熟的。
正由于RISC体系所具有的优势,它在高端系统得到了广泛的应用,而CISC体系则在桌面系统中占据统治地位。而在如今,在桌面领域,RISC也不断渗透,预计未来,RISC将要一统江湖。
CPU的扩展指令集 对于CPU来说,在基本功能方面,它们的差别并不太大,基本的指令集也都差不多,但是许多厂家为了提升某一方面性能,又开发了扩展指令集,扩展指令集定义了新的数据和指令,能够大大提高某方面数据处理能力,但必需要有软件支持。 MMX 指令集 MMX(Multi Media eXtension,多媒体扩展指令集)指令集是Intel公司于1996年推出的一项多媒体指令增强技术。MMX指令集中包括有57条多媒体指令,通过这些指令可以一次处理多个数据,在处理结果超过实际处理能力的时候也能进行正常处理,这样在软件的配合下,就可以得到更高的性能。
说明:补充资料仅用于学习参考,请勿用于其它任何用途。
参考词条
|